Channel catfish in the Kootenai River near Troy, Montana, offer a unique fishing opportunity. While not as abundant as in some southern states, these whiskered predators can still be found, providing a thrilling fight. The best time to target catfish is during the warmer months, particularly summer evenings and nights. Focus on deeper holes, areas with current breaks, and near submerged structure like fallen trees or rock piles. Catfish are opportunistic feeders, so a variety of baits can be effective. Popular choices include nightcrawlers, cut bait, and commercially prepared catfish baits. A local tip: try fishing near the confluence of smaller creeks or tributaries entering the Kootenai, as these areas often concentrate catfish. Be prepared for strong currents and use heavy weights to keep your bait on the bottom. Access to the Kootenai River is available at several public access points and boat ramps near Troy.

Frequently Asked Questions

What's the limit for Channel Catfish in the Troy, MT area?

There is no limit on the number of Channel Catfish you can keep in Montana.

Do I need a license to fish for Channel Catfish in Montana?

Yes, you need a valid Montana fishing license to fish for Channel Catfish.

Are there any size restrictions for Channel Catfish in Montana?

No, there are no size restrictions for Channel Catfish in Montana.

What's the best bait to use for Channel Catfish around Troy?

Commonly used baits include nightcrawlers, chicken liver, and prepared catfish baits. Experiment to see what the catfish are biting on.
